Samsung Galaxy M13 Launched with Exynos 850 SoC, 5000mAh Battery, 50MP Triple Cameras

As the successor to last year’s Galaxy M12, Samsung has revealed the Samsung Galaxy M13 smartphone in the M series. A 5000mAh battery, an Exynos 850 SoC, a 50MP triple camera configuration, Samsung One UI 4.1 based on Android 12, and a Samsung One UI 4.1 based on Android 12 are all included in the smartphone. Let’s take a closer look at the device’s specifications, pricing, and availability.

Samsung Galaxy M13: Specifications and Features

A 6.6-inch full HD+ Infinity-V display is featured on the phone. The smartphone has a notched display in the manner of a waterdrop.

The Exynos 850 SoC is combined with 4 GB of RAM in the Samsung Galaxy M13. The gadget has a native storage capacity of 64 GB or 128 GB. A microSD card can be used to expand the capacity up to 1TB.

The phone has a triple-back camera setup for photographs and movies. It sports a 50-megapixel primary camera with an aperture of f.18. A 5-megapixel ultra-wide sensor with an f/2.2 aperture, as well as a 2-megapixel depth sensor with an f/2.4 aperture, are also included. The device has an 8-megapixel camera with f/2.2 aperture for selfies and video calls.

The phone’s software is Android 12 with Samsung One UI 4.1. It comes with Samsung’s Knox security system. There’s also a 5,000mAh battery with a 15W fast charging capability. It has a fingerprint scanner on the side for added security. Face recognition is available on the phone as well.

On the connectivity front, the phone offers Dual 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 ax (2.4GHz + 5GHz), Bluetooth 5.0, GPS + GLONASS. The phone also contains a USB Type-C port as well as a 3.5mm headphone jack.

Samsung Galaxy M13: Price

The Galaxy M13’s price is yet to be determined, despite the fact that Samsung has listed the phone on its website. The Galaxy M12 was launched with a starting price of Rs 10,999, implying that the Galaxy M13 will be priced between Rs 10,000 and Rs 12,000, as was the case with the Galaxy M12.
